Japanese Type 97 (foreground) and Type 91 (rear, taller) hand grenades still retain their air of menace at a WW2 memorial display in the village of Barana, on Mount Austin and south of Honiara. The village, established in the 1960s, was the site of the battle of the Gifu, fought at the last Imperial Japanese Army stronghold near Honiara.
